The Role of Sir Henry Bartle Edwards Freire in the Confederation Directive in South Africa

This chapter discusses the background and actions of Sir Henry Bartle Edwards Freire, a British civil servant, in the context of the confederation directive in South Africa. Freire believed the Zulu kingdom posed a threat and issued an ultimatum, leading to military conflict.
